Viewing FactoryTalk Historian SE Information
The FactoryTalk Historian SE Information section provides the following
information:
FTHSE Licensed Points - FactoryTalk Historian ME scans the FactoryTalk
Historian SE server you set in the Data Transfer window to determine the total
number of FactoryTalk Historian SE licensed points reserved to the FactoryTalk
Historian ME.
"FTMS" Available Points - represents the number of FTHSE Licensed Points
minus the total number of points already tagged for transfer. This includes tagged
points from all modules that are set up to transfer data to the same FactoryTalk
Historian SE server. It takes approximately fifteen minutes to update the
FactoryTalk Historian SE server, so the “FTMS” Available Points value may not
update immediately when you click [Search]
Viewing FactoryTalk Historian ME Information
The FactoryTalk Historian ME Information section lists the number of points
selected, the number of newly added points, and whether Auto Transfer mode is
enabled or not.
Adding Points to Transfer
The table lists all points that fit the search criteria. If the point has been created in the
FactoryTalk Historian SE server, this is indicated in the table. All checked points are
tagged for transfer to the FactoryTalk Historian SE server.
The table lists the following information:
Selected - adds the point to Data Transfer. Points that have already been added are
checked also.
Name - name of the data point in FactoryTalk Historian ME.
Type - the data type of the point.
Source - indicates the point source of the data point.
Created in SE - the point has already been matched to the FactoryTalk Historian
SE server, as indicated by Y in the Created in SE column. If not, this is indicated
by N.
